  • @cliffweatherbee6914
    @cliffweatherbee6914 ปีที่แล้ว +11

    You need your tuner to look at your 1-2 shift. That was a very lazy shift! Since its a 4L60E, you should add a little more torque management so it completes the shift quicker. Ive had to fix soooo many trans tunes from a local performance tuner. Its kind of annoying and now I look for it everywhere... lol

    • @cliffweatherbee6914
      @cliffweatherbee6914 3 หลายเดือนก่อน

      @AbslutZr add torque management, which pulls timing during shifting. Only add about 10%, then you can shorten the time needed for the shift. Under full power, I shoot for 0.125 seconds. As long as you gave the pressures and torque management in proper place, that shift is crisp and firm.

    @JimBronson 6 หลายเดือนก่อน

    Richard Holdener dyno tested this same cam in a 5.3 and it made peak power at 7600 RPM with TrickFlow 245 cathederal ports and a BTR Trinity intake. When you get on it around 7:57 it seems like the tune shifts around 5500-6000. I assume you have stock heads and intake but even so, IMO, it probably needs to rev out more to really eat. That said I can understand the limiting factor currently may be your transmission.
